Output 74c7813228fed6a60a96f26705828d3a491ac0f97a91c15486c2a35e20549ce0:46

value
126027
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d7257d67b0c64272a2140332d3b57b010c2eaadaa1ecb271990afdd9bb41b88
address
bc1pm4e904nmp3jzw23pgqej6w6hkqgv964d4g0vkfcejzhamxa5rwyq344g9u
transaction
74c7813228fed6a60a96f26705828d3a491ac0f97a91c15486c2a35e20549ce0
spent
true